Using Dreamweaver 13.2 rev 6466 on Mac Lion: upgrade to eCart6 and DataBridge 1.1.9 not working

Thread began 4/22/2014 6:28 pm by beaded | Last modified 5/01/2014 11:31 am by Jason Byrnes | 2291 views | 9 replies |

beaded

Using Dreamweaver 13.2 rev 6466 on Mac Lion: upgrade to eCart6 and DataBridge 1.1.9 not working

I uninstalled the older versions —eCart 5 and DataBridge 1.1.4. Installed the latest eCart6.06 and DataBridge1.1.9. At first, it seemed eCart installed but the cart selector was grayed out, and all references were to eCart 5. DataBridge 1.1.9 wasn't able to be called on with any insert method into a basic .PHP file.
Tried:
• Layout resets
• Uninstall and reinstall
• removing the .dat file
• removing stuck/dated WA_Installer installed/mxi and installing/xml files

Nothing works. Any solutions or step orders I've missed?

Jason ByrnesWebAssist

Try recreating the users configuration folder as outlined in step 12 of the Adobe troubleshooting guide:

http://helpx.adobe.com/dreamweaver/kb/troubleshoot-javascript-errors-dreamweaver-cs4.html

The in the extension manager, uninstall the extensions, and install them again.

Make sure you install the Server Behaviors panel extension first:
http://www.webassist.com/tutorials/Server-behaviors-for-Dreamweaver-Creative-Cloud

after that one is installed, open DW and close it before installing the others.

after installing eCart and Data Bridge to the extension manager, open DW and a PHP page start the WebAssist installer. When the WebAssist installer completes, don't forget to restart DW.

Jason ByrnesWebAssist

This was a problem caused by using an apostrophe in the Mac OS hard drive name.
